Output 845510de96e60352862cbe74b28d81b9dff322e8301fe40b9c9a95aee8f98e47:56

value
308063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 494fbd5119dd847b43a09a71a682e5535cb0d5f8 OP_EQUAL
address
38NemwqVjdYcWgF2ojHHFy2xwcNun976EV
transaction
845510de96e60352862cbe74b28d81b9dff322e8301fe40b9c9a95aee8f98e47
spent
true